South Korea - Import of High Tenacity Nylon Yarn

Since 2014, South Korea Import of High Tenacity Nylon Yarn decreased by 3.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 10 comparing other countries in Import of High Tenacity Nylon Yarn with $89,464,520.76. South Korea is overtaken by Brazil, which was ranked number 9 at $97,529,756.86 and is followed by India at $83,660,456.46. United States ranked the highest with $300,528,948.17 in 2019, that is an increase of 3.4% compared to 2018. Germany, China and Thailand resp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Burundi witnessed the best average annual growth at +163% per year, while Sao Tome and Principe witnessed the worst performance at -71.6% per year.
